
Great news for fans of A Man on the Inside! As a big comedy lover, I was thrilled to hear Netflix has officially given the show the green light for a third season. It’s only been a little over two months since season two dropped on November 20th, 2025, so it’s awesome they’re keeping the momentum going.
I’m really enjoying this show created by Mike Schur! It stars Ted Danson as a retired guy, Charles, who unexpectedly becomes a private investigator. The second season was particularly clever – Charles went undercover at a college, Wheeler, to figure out who was blackmailing the president. And the cast is amazing! Along with Danson, you’ve got Mary Elizabeth Ellis, Lilah Richcreek Estrada, Stephanie Beatriz, Mary Steenburgen, and a bunch of other fantastic actors like Max Greenfield and Gary Cole – Michaela Conlin is great too. It’s just a really well-acted and engaging show.
Even though fewer people watched the second season compared to the first, Netflix has decided to renew the show for a third season. Season 2 attracted 9.8 million viewers right after it launched, and while it didn’t make the weekly Top 10 list for English shows, it received a very positive 92% score on Rotten Tomatoes. Netflix seems optimistic that the show’s good reviews and the talented team behind it – including creators Schur and Danson – will ensure its continued success.
“We’re incredibly excited to be making another season of A Man on the Inside with Netflix,” said Schur. “It’s a pleasure working with everyone, especially Ted Danson, who is a remarkably talented actor and a national treasure. His contract actually specifies the exact positive adjectives I’m allowed to use when talking about him in press releases!”
The series A Man on the Inside is inspired by the 2020 documentary The Mole Agent, directed by Maite Alberdi. Mike Schur, David Miner, Maite Alberdi, Marcela Santibañez, Julie Goldman, Christopher Clements, and Morgan Sackett all serve as executive producers. Universal Television is the studio behind the show.
